⭐ About the team

Our Borrowing (lending) business is growing rapidly across both existing products and the planned launch of new initiatives. We aim to create a genuine feel-good factor when it comes to personal credit, and are looking for driven, analytical and creative individuals to help us achieve this goal.

We’re looking for a Credit Risk Manager to help drive the credit and growth strategy for our consumer lending products as we grow our business in Ireland. You will lead a team of analysts responsible for developing the credit and pricing strategies as we bring our products to market across the EU.

Our credit teams are part of our Data Discipline which drives a strong culture of data-driven decision making across the whole company. We’re great believers in powerful, real-time analytics and empowerment of the wider business. All our data lives in one place and is super easy to use. 90% of day-to-day data-driven decisions are covered by self-serve analytics through Looker which gives analysts the head space to focus on more impactful business questions
